Lavonte David Retires: The Buccaneers’ Linebacker Legend Hangs Up His Cleats

Lavonte David’s retirement after 14 loyal seasons with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ers marks the end of an era, closing the chapter on a career defined by Super Bowl glory, unwavering dedication, and a legacy that transcends the field.

The Tampa Bay Buccaneers and the NFL at large are grappling with the sudden end of an era as Lavonte David announces his retirement following 14 seasons, all spent with the Buccaneers. This isn’t just the retirement of a stellar linebacker; it’s the farewell of a franchise icon whose journey from 2012 draft pick to Super Bowl champion embodies rare loyalty in a transient league.

David’s career with the Buccaneers is a masterclass in consistency and impact. Selected in the second round of the 2012 NFL Draft, he quickly established himself as a defensive cornerstone. His accolades pile up as a testament to his sustained excellence:

  • First Team All-Pro in his second season (2013)
  • Pro Bowl selection in 2015
  • Art Rooney Sportsmanship Award nominee in 2020
  • Key member of the Super Bowl LV championship team in the 2021 season

That Super Bowl win, alongside legendary quarterback Tom Brady, represents the pinnacle of his on-field achievements, but David’s influence stretched far beyond statistics.

The retirement announcement itself was as personal as it was public. David shared a heartfelt “letter to the game” via an Instagram post, where he reflected on his growth as both an athlete and a person. He credited the Buccaneers’ organization and its fans for creating a “family atmosphere” that became his sanctuary through triumphs and challenges.

“The relationships I’ve built with you are ones I’ll cherish forever,” David wrote, capturing the profound bond he forged with the Tampa Bay community. He revealed that a major factor in his decision was personal: fatherhood. “Having a girl helped me become a man, helped me understand what’s important in life,” he said, underscoring that life beyond football had become his priority.

David’s emotional farewell resonated throughout the football world, most notably from the quarterback who piloted their Super Bowl run. Tom Brady, the winningest quarterback in NFL history, responded with a touching tribute, calling David an “amazing teammate and friend” and writing, “I’m so proud of you. What a career. Truly one of a kind.” This public affirmation from Brady highlights the mutual respect between two champions.

Institutional praise poured in from the Buccaneers’ front office. General manager Jason Licht did not mince words, stating that David is undoubtedly one of the best Buccaneers ever, citing his contributions both on the field and in the community [AP News]. This sentiment is echoed by the fanbase, who have long regarded David as the ultimate “Buccaneer for life.”

So, why does David’s retirement matter beyond the typical athlete farewell? It signifies the closing of a book for a franchise that has relied on his steady leadership for over a decade. In an NFL era defined by player movement and short-term contracts, David’s 14-year, one-team tenure is a vanishing archetype. His presence provided a through-line from the struggling Buccaneers of the early 2010s to the championship squad of 2021.

For the Buccaneers, the immediate question is succession. David’s role as the defensive quarterback and emotional leader leaves a void that cannot be easily filled. While the team has talent at linebacker, replicating his combination of instinct, coverage ability, and locker room gravitas is a daunting challenge. His retirement also forces a reckoning with the post-Brady era, as the last major links to that Super Bowl run are now departing.

For fans, David’s departure is bittersweet. His jersey will surely join the Ring of Honor, and his highlights will be replayed for years. Yet, the “what-if” scenarios are muted by his graceful exit; he left on his own terms, prioritizing family, which only enhances his legacy. The fan theories about a potential front-office role or coaching future remain speculative, but David’s stated focus is on his next chapter with his daughter.

Lavonte David’s career is a blueprint for sustained excellence and franchise loyalty. His Super Bowl ring is the ultimate trophy, but his true impact lies in the daily example he set—a testament that in professional sports, you can achieve greatness while staying rooted in one place. The Buccaneers’ defense will look different without his presence, but the standard he set will endure.
